Long-term safety of oral orforglipron in Japanese participants with type 2 diabetes (ACHIEVE-J): a multicentre, randomised, open-label, parallel-group phase 3 trial.

BACKGROUND: Orforglipron, an oral GLP-1 receptor agonist, requires further evaluation in east Asian populations with type 2 diabetes, given this group's distinct pathophysiological characteristics. This study aimed to assess orforglipron as add-on treatment to diet and exercise alone or to oral antihyperglycaemic medications in Japanese participants with type 2 diabetes. METHODS: This multicentre, randomised, open-label phase 3 study was conducted in 40 medical research centres and hospitals in Japan. Adults with type 2 diabetes and elevated glucose levels managing their condition with diet and exercise alone or with one or two oral antihyperglycaemic medications were assigned (1:1:1) via computer-generated random sequence to receive once-daily oral orforglipron (3 mg, 12 mg, or 36 mg). Randomisation was stratified by background therapy, baseline HbA1c (&#x2264;8&#xb7;5% or >8&#xb7;5%), and metformin use (yes vs no; applied only to &#x3b1;-glucosidase inhibitors, thiazolidinedione, and glinides). Investigators, participants, and site staff were not masked to treatment. The primary endpoint was safety for 52 weeks, assessed in all randomly assigned participants who received at least one dose of orforglipron. This study is registered with ClinicalTrials.gov, NCT06010004 (ACHIEVE-J). FINDINGS: Between Sept 28, 2023, and June 5, 2025, 450 participants were screened and 401 were randomly assigned to three groups (3 mg, n=132; 12 mg, n=135; and 36 mg, n=134). 352 (88%) completed study treatment. 339 participants (85%, 95% CI 80&#xb7;7-87&#xb7;8) had at least one treatment-emergent adverse event (TEAE), more frequently in the 36-mg group (118 [88%, 95% CI 81&#xb7;5-92&#xb7;5]) than in the 3-mg (107 [81%, 73&#xb7;5-86&#xb7;8]) and 12-mg (114 [84%, 77&#xb7;4-89&#xb7;6]) groups. Most TEAEs were of mild (267 [67%, 61&#xb7;8-71&#xb7;0]) or moderate (63 [16%, 12&#xb7;5-19&#xb7;6]) severity. Discontinuations due to an adverse event occurred in 19 of 134 participants (14%, 95% CI 9&#xb7;3-21&#xb7;1) in the 36-mg group compared with seven of 132 (5%, 2&#xb7;6-10&#xb7;5) in the 3-mg group and 11 of 135 (8%, 4&#xb7;6-14&#xb7;0) in the 12-mg group. Across treatment groups, gastrointestinal symptoms were the most common TEAEs leading to study treatment discontinuation (3 mg: 5 [3&#xb7;8%, 1&#xb7;6-8&#xb7;6]; 12 mg: 8 [5&#xb7;9%, 3&#xb7;0-11&#xb7;3]; and 36 mg: 11 [8&#xb7;2%, 4&#xb7;7-14&#xb7;1]). Level 2 (blood glucose <54 mg/dL) hypoglycaemia events occurred in three of 135 participants in the 12-mg group (2%, 0&#xb7;8-6&#xb7;3) and in three of 134 in the 36-mg group (2%, 0&#xb7;8-6&#xb7;4) groups. No level 3 (severe) hypoglycaemia events occurred. Outcomes were generally similar across background therapies. INTERPRETATION: Treatment with orforglipron in combination with diet and exercise alone or one or two oral antihyperglycaemic medications for 52 weeks demonstrated an acceptable safety profile in Japanese adults with type 2 diabetes. Linking women leaving jail to medications for opioid use disorder: Costs to implement pre-release telehealth and peer navigation services.

AIMS: Telehealth and peer navigation are feasible strategies for connecting women in the criminal-legal system with medications for opioid use disorder (MOUD), yet implementation costs are not well understood. This study conducted a microcosting analysis of two interventions for women leaving jail in Kentucky: pre-release, PreTreatment Telehealth with a MOUD provider (TH-Only) and PreTreatment Telehealth combined with peer navigation (TH+PN) through the Justice Community Opioid Innovation Network (JCOIN). METHODS: From the provider perspective, we estimated total start-up costs, total intervention costs, and average cost per participant. Women participating in the clinical trial were randomly assigned to TH-Only (n=299) or TH+PN (n=301). Start-up costs were incurred primarily in 2019 - 2020; intervention costs represent expenses in 2021 - 2023. Cost data were collected from study and agency financial records and interviews with research staff and analyzed using Microsoft Excel (version 16.90.2). RESULTS: Start-up costs were $36,320, comprising planning, meetings, travel, and supplies. The total cost of TH-Only was $60,767, representing 259 telehealth sessions with an average duration of 47 minutes. Total cost of TH+PN was $472,148 based on 270 telehealth sessions (48 minutes), 268 peer navigation (PN) sessions (30 minutes), and 12 weeks of PN support post-release per participant. Average cost per TH-Only participant was $235 and per TH+PN participant was $1,760. CONCLUSIONS: Telehealth may be a relatively low-cost approach for jails lacking on-site MOUD services. Although more costly, combining telehealth with PN may add value by supporting service continuity and facilitating linkage to treatment during the jail to community transition.

Assessing the public health impact of routinely collected electronic healthcare record data in NICE guidelines: A systematic review of CPRD research.

OBJECTIVES: Evidence used in NICE guidance has traditionally prioritised randomised controlled trials, but increasing availability of electronic health record (EHR) data has expanded opportunities for real-world evidence. The Clinical Practice Research Datalink (CPRD) is a commonly used UK primary care EHR resource, yet the extent to which CPRD studies have informed NICE guidelines in the past decade is unclear. STUDY DESIGN: The systematic review was conducted in accordance with PRISMA guidelines. METHODS: We conducted a systematic review of CPRD studies in PubMed, MEDLINE, and Embase published between 04/16-09/25. For each eligible CPRD study, targeted searches of NICE guidelines were performed to identify explicit citations in NICE guidelines. Two reviewers screened and extracted data independently, resolving disagreements by consensus or third reviewer. Guideline information, number of guidelines over time, type of guidelines, and disease area guidelines (using British National Formulary (BNF) chapters) were described. RESULTS: 7181 records were identified. After de-duplication, 2704 unique CPRD studies were screened against NICE guidelines. Of these, 92 CPRD-based studies met inclusion criteria and were cited across 67 NICE documents. The annual number of NICE guidelines citing CPRD studies increased between 2016 and 2025; 1.5% of identified guidelines published in 2016 and 27.7% in 2025. The guideline citing the most CPRD studies was cancer related. The most common types of guidelines included clinical guidelines (49.3%) and technology appraisals (32.8%). Guidelines made up 12 different BNF categories, most frequently central nervous system related (23.9%; n&#x202f;=&#x202f;16). CONCLUSION: Observational CPRD studies are increasingly referenced in NICE guidelines across multiple disease areas, supporting the growing role of EHR data in national guideline development.

A narrative systematic review of definitions and diagnostic criteria for disordered eating and eating disorders in type 1 diabetes.

AIMS/HYPOTHESIS: Type 1 diabetes and disordered eating (T1DE) affects 8-37.1% of adults and is associated with high rates of morbidity and mortality. The absence of a standardised case definition of T1DE and its severity hinders effective screening, diagnosis and treatment. This systematic review aimed to (1) synthesise existing case definitions and diagnostic criteria for T1DE in adults and (2) identify key characteristics to inform consensus for future diagnostic criteria. METHODS: A systematic review was conducted following the Preferred Reporting Items for Systematic reviews and Meta-Analysis (PRISMA) guidelines. Eligible studies involved adults (&#x2265;18 years) with type 1 diabetes assessing disordered eating; paediatric studies, mixed samples without disaggregated data, non-empirical designs and non-English publications were excluded. PubMed, MEDLINE, EMBASE, CINAHL and PsycINFO were searched up to November 2025 for peer-reviewed studies involving adults with T1DE. Qualitative and quantitative data on definitions, diagnostic criteria and assessment tools were extracted. Study quality was appraised using a modified Graphical Appraisal Tool for Epidemiological studies (GATE) checklist. Due to heterogeneity of data, a narrative synthesis of findings was performed to describe current definitions of T1DE. RESULTS: Sixty-one studies met the inclusion criteria, with a pooled sample of 111,208 participants (76% women) from over 22 countries. T1DE was defined using a heterogeneous array of terms, diagnostic frameworks and assessment tools (29 distinct methods). The Diabetes Eating Problem Survey-Revised (DEPS-R) was the most used questionnaire, but many studies relied on criteria adapted from general eating disorder classifications or generic questionnaires. Approximately three-quarters of the studies assessed insulin omission behaviours, but the operationalisation of the cognitions for insulin omission varied widely. Beyond physiological markers such as HbA1c and BMI, studies explored various diabetes-related and psychological constructs, although often considering diabetes and disordered eating separately rather than as an integrated condition. CONCLUSIONS/INTERPRETATION: This systematic review highlights the lack of a unified, evidence-based definition of T1DE, resulting in inconsistent screening, diagnostic and reporting practices. Establishing clear, consistent, evidence-based diagnostic criteria and screening questionnaires for T1DE is critical to improving early detection and developing targeted interventions. These findings provide a foundation for refining T1DE definitions as a stepping stone to an international consensus definition. STUDY REGISTRATION: PROSPERO registration no. A systematic review of the impact of Mental Health First Aid on medical, nursing and allied healthcare professional students.

BACKGROUND: Healthcare professional (HCP) students are at high risk of mental health problems, but stigma and fear of career repercussions often deter them from seeking help. Mental Health First Aid (MHFA) is a globally disseminated course teaching the public to identify and respond to people experiencing mental health problems. MHFA training may address some of the challenges faced by HCP students, by improving mental health knowledge and by enhancing well-being and peer support. AIMS: To systematically review the available literature regarding the impact of MHFA training on HCP students' mental health literacy, confidence and intentions to provide help, stigma, peer support and self-care. METHOD: Following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ines (International Prospective Register of Systematic Reviews ID: CRD42024589509), five databases were searched. Primary studies evaluating the above outcome measures in HCP students were included. Two authors independently screened references and extracted data. Quality was assessed using the Modified Medical Education Research Study Quality Instrument and Cochrane Risk of Bias tools. A narrative synthesis was performed. RESULTS: Of 2367 records screened, 26 met inclusion criteria. Confidence in supporting others and mental health literacy showed the most consistent improvements following MHFA training, whereas evidence for changes in stigma was mixed. Peer support, self-care and student well-being were infrequently examined, although qualitative data suggested that MHFA had improved openness to help-seeking. CONCLUSIONS: MHFA shows promise in enhancing mental health literacy, confidence and intentions, and in reducing stigma, particularly when supplemented with experiential learning. HCP students may benefit from tailoring of such courses to their specific needs, fostering a culture of peer support, enhancing well-being and introducing basic concepts in mental health.

Tissue origins of the plasma proteomic response to glucose ingestion in humans.

AIMS/HYPOTHESIS: Circulating proteins act as important hormonal signals of nutrient intake. We aimed to systematically characterise the time-resolved proteomic response to glucose ingestion in humans, and to assess its robustness following prolonged complete caloric restriction. METHODS: We conducted oral glucose tolerance tests (OGTTs) in 11 healthy volunteers before and after 7 days of complete caloric restriction and measured the response of >2900 targets through high-resolution plasma protein profiling. RESULTS: We identified a signature of 44 proteins that changed significantly following glucose ingestion, which was reproducible after 7 days without food, and was strongly (20-fold) enriched for 'stomach-specific' proteins. We report that annexin A10 (ANXA10) shows the most significant post-glucose change observed, similar to the trajectories of secreted hormones. We present observational human evidence from multiple sources suggesting that ANXA10 is secreted upon sensing an increase in gastric pH, with the stomach as the major contributing tissue. Despite a profound metabolic shift after 7 days of complete caloric restriction, characterised by delayed insulin secretion and postprandial hyperglycaemia, only four proteins showed robust evidence for a differential trajectory during both OGTTs. This included plasma levels of tryptophanyl-tRNA synthetase&#xa0;1 (WARS), for which we found a genetic association with glucose homeostasis and coronary artery disease. CONCLUSIONS/INTERPRETATION: Our exploratory study identifies the proteomic response to glucose ingestion and demonstrates its reproducibility despite major shifts in glucose homeostasis. We characterise the gastrointestinal origin of these changes, and hypothesise a hitherto under-recognised role for sensing of changes in gastric pH on the plasma proteome.

Acceptability of alcohol-based hand rub during neonatal care in rural Ugandan households: a qualitative study nested within the BabyGel trial.

BACKGROUND: Poor access to water, sanitation and hygiene exacerbates the spread of infections among newborns. The BabyGel cluster randomised trial assessed the effectiveness of a community-level alcohol-based hand rub with a training component in reducing infection or death rates among newborns in Uganda. OBJECTIVE: Nested in the BabyGel trial, this study investigated the acceptability of the BabyGel intervention among mothers and household members in Eastern Uganda, using the Theoretical Framework of Acceptability. METHODS: In 2022, we conducted individual semistructured interviews with mothers, and group interviews with mothers and other household members, all recruited from intervention-arm clusters. Thematic analysis combined inductive and deductive coding, structured by the framework's seven constructs: affective attitude, burden, ethicality, intervention coherence, opportunity costs, perceived effectiveness and self-efficacy. RESULTS: Twenty mothers and 14&#xa0;household members participated in 10 individual and 10 small group interviews. Participants found the intervention generally acceptable, appreciating its convenience and perceived protection against infection. Many described hand hygiene changes that persisted beyond the intervention period. However, concerns related to its harmful effects, spiritual beliefs and social tensions with visitors occasionally influenced its use. CONCLUSION: Alcohol-based hand rub combined with a training component was generally well accepted, driven by perceived health and practical benefits, although concerns related to safety, belief systems and social dynamics remained. Because data collection coincided with the COVID-19 pandemic, a period of heightened hygiene awareness, the acceptability observed could differ in nonpandemic periods. Culturally adapted education, community engagement and reinforcement of correct use may enhance acceptability and sustainability in similar settings.

Assessing the accuracy and efficiency of an electronic platform for managing childhood illnesses in rural China: A cluster randomized controlled trial.

OBJECTIVES: The Integrated Management of Childhood Illness (IMCI) faces challenges in capacity building and quality control. This trial aims to assess an electronic IMCI (eIMCI) platform in improving the effectiveness and efficiency in disease classification and management by community health workers (CHWs). DESIGN: Cluster randomized controlled trial. SETTING: Rural western China. PARTICIPANTS: 24 CHWs and 72 ill children aged 2 months to 5 years (3 children per CHW). CHWs were randomly assigned to intervention or control groups. INTERVENTIONS: The intervention CHWs received online training and performed disease management using the eIMCI platform featuring integrated training modules and decision-support tools. The control group received traditional face-to-face training and used paper-based IMCI protocols. MAIN OUTCOME MEASURES: Proportion of children correctly diagnosed or classified by CHWs, as determined by a pediatric specialist. Relative risk (RR) between groups was estimated using Poisson Generalized Linear Mixed Models incorporating a random intercept for CHW to account for clustering of children within individual CHWs and adjusting for key covariates at both the CHW and child levels. RESULTS: The intervention group (13 CHWs, 39 children) had a higher rate of correct classification (64.1%) compared to the control group (11 CHWs, 33 children) (39.4%, P&#x2009;=&#x2009;.056). Multivariable regression analysis confirmed this (RR&#x2009;=&#x2009;2.1, 95% CI: 1.5-3.1; P&#x2009;<&#x2009;.001). No significant difference was found in correct treatment rates (38.5% vs. 27.3%, P&#x2009;=&#x2009;.316). Online training reduced time and costs by approximately 80%, though with a slight decrease in post-training evaluation scores. CONCLUSIONS: The eIMCI platform shows potential in enhancing IMCI implementation and significantly reducing the training burden in resource-limited settings. Cancer statistics for Asian American, Native Hawaiian, and Pacific Islander people, 2026.

BACKGROUND: Cancer statistics for Asian American and Native Hawaiian and Pacific Islander (NHPI) people are usually aggregated, masking substantial variation within this heterogeneous population. Herein, the American Cancer Society reports cancer incidence and survival for 8 Asian American and 3 NHPI ethnic groups. METHODS: The authors used population-based cancer registry data from the National Cancer Institute's Surveillance, Epidemiology, and End Results program, for Asian American and NHPI ethnic groups from 2000 through 2022. RESULTS: During 2018-2022, overall cancer incidence ranged from 218.3 per 100,000 Kampuchean people to 474.5 per 100,000 Native Hawaiian people, which was 1.5 times higher than the rate for the aggregated Asian American and NHPI population (307.3 per 100,000). High incidence among Native Hawaiian people is largely driven by the highest rates of female breast, colorectal, and prostate cancers, whereas infection-related cancers were highest among Asian American ethnic groups. For example, liver and stomach cancer incidence is highest among Vietnamese (22.2 per 100,000) and Korean people (17.8 per 100,000), respectively, both of which were nearly twice that in Native Hawaiian people (12.9 and 9.6 per 100,000, respectively). Native Hawaiian and Samoan women are twice and 3 times as likely, respectively, to be diagnosed with uterine corpus cancer as aggregated Asian American and NHPI women or White women. Five-year relative survival ranges from 42% in Laotians to 74% in Asian Indians/Pakistanis, with largest differences for colorectal (43% in Laotians to 72% in Asian Indians/Pakistanis) and prostate (63% in Kampucheans to 97% in Japanese) cancers. CONCLUSIONS: Wide variation in cancer risk within the Asian American and NHPI population highlights the critical need for disaggregated data to effectively target cancer prevention and control interventions.

BRAIN-Diabetes: Acceptability of an adapted FINGER multidomain intervention among adults living with type 2 diabetes in rural border regions across the island of Ireland.

BackgroundIndividuals with type 2 diabetes mellitus (T2DM) face increased risk of cognitive decline and dementia. Multidomain lifestyle interventions offer a non-pharmacological strategy to support brain health in this high-risk group.ObjectiveThis study examined the acceptability of a culturally adapted FINGER-based intervention among adults living with T2DM in rural border regions of Ireland (BRAIN-Diabetes Trial).MethodsA 6-month pilot randomized controlled trial was conducted. The intervention group received a multidomain program targeting diet, physical activity, and computerized cognitive training (CCT). The control group received standard care. Acceptability was assessed using questionnaires (all participants) and semi-structured interviews (intervention participants). Quantitative data were analyzed descriptively and qualitative data using template analysis, guided by four a-priori themes: trial participation and engagement, dietary behavior change, exercise behavior change, and CCT behavior change.ResultsQuestionnaire data (intervention: n&#x2009;=&#x2009;28; control: n&#x2009;=&#x2009;36) indicated high overall acceptability. Dietary and exercise components were rated most positively, while CCT component was less well received. Interviews (n&#x2009;=&#x2009;25) highlighted facilitators to trial engagement, including perceived health improvements, and social connection, with time constraints and limited personalization as barriers. Dietary change was supported by tailored guidance but hindered by cost and availability. Facilitators for exercise included accessible resources and perceived benefits, with barriers including competing priorities. CCT engagement was mixed, with challenges including digital access and repetitiveness.ConclusionsThe Brain-Diabetes intervention was acceptable and feasible among adults with T2DM. Personalized support and accessible resources were key to engagement. Future work should refine delivery to enhance scalability and long-term adherence among high-risk groups.

The Role of Artificial Intelligence for Intimate Partner Violence Prevention: A Systematic Review.

INTRODUCTION: Intimate partner violence (IPV), encompassing physical, sexual, emotional and economic abuse, remains a pervasive global health concern. Traditional prevention efforts face obstacles such as underreporting, delayed detection and limited personalised support. Emerging artificial intelligence (AI) approaches offer new opportunities to enhance IPV prevention. AIM: This systematic review maps and synthesises evidence on AI-driven tools in IPV prevention based on studies published between 2004 and 2024. METHODS: Following PRISMA 2020 guidelines and PROSPERO registration, we searched PubMed, Embase, CINAHL, PsycINFO, IEEE Xplore and Web of Science. Eligible studies explicitly evaluated AI technologies targeting IPV prediction, screening, intervention or support delivery. Study quality was appraised using the Mixed Methods Appraisal Tool (MMAT). RESULTS: Of 1304 records initially identified, 41 studies met eligibility criteria. AI applications ranged from machine learning (ML) for risk prediction and natural language processing (NLP) for IPV detection in clinical and social media data, to image analysis for forensic evaluation and chatbot-based support. Predictive modelling demonstrated strong discriminative performance, while NLP-based screening detected IPV with notable sensitivity. Chatbots showed feasibility and user acceptability, but evidence of their direct impact on reducing IPV incidence was limited, with one randomised controlled trial showing a modest reduction. Key challenges identified included algorithmic bias, data privacy risks and barriers to integration across health and social care systems. DISCUSSION: AI-informed interventions show promise for improving IPV detection, risk assessment, and scalable support, but questions remain about long-term effectiveness, ethical fairness, transparency and equitable implementation. Future interdisciplinary research should address these concerns to responsibly deploy AI in IPV prevention. RELEVANCE TO CLINICAL PRACTICE: The findings highlight the importance of trauma-informed, culturally responsive care and provider training in AI applications. Nurse-led innovation and policy advocacy will be crucial for safe, equitable integration of AI in IPV prevention.

Privacy, security, and reliability risks of artificial intelligence in healthcare: a systematic review of empirical evidence.

BACKGROUND: Artificial intelligence (AI) is increasingly integrated into healthcare information systems, supporting clinical decision-making, imaging analysis, and predictive modeling. While these applications offer operational and clinical benefits, they also introduce emerging risks to patient privacy, data security, and system reliability. OBJECTIVE: To systematically review empirical evidence on privacy breaches, security vulnerabilities, and misuse associated with AI applications in healthcare settings. METHODS: PubMed, Embase, Web of Science, Scopus, IEEE Xplore, and ACM Digital Library were searched for empirical studies published between January 2015 and November 2025 that evaluated AI use or misuse in clinical diagnosis, treatment, or decision-making. Two reviewers independently screened studies and extracted data using a standardized form. Findings were synthesized narratively due to heterogeneity in study designs, AI methods, and reported outcomes. RESULTS: Of 7,285 records identified through database searches and 205 through citation screening, 22 empirical studies met the inclusion criteria, spanning multiple clinical domains and data modalities, predominantly medical imaging applications. Five recurring threat categories were identified: patient re-identification, membership inference, unauthorized access and adversarial exploitation, input manipulation, and misuse or overinterpretation of AI outputs. Across studies, AI models were shown to encode latent biometric signals across diverse data types, limiting the effectiveness of traditional anonymization and synthetic data approaches. Adversarial attacks and input manipulation were also shown to compromise diagnostic performance and system integrity. CONCLUSION: This systematic review provides empirical evidence suggesting that contemporary AI systems in healthcare introduce privacy and security risks that may challenge traditional assumptions about data protection. These findings underscore the need for privacy- and security-by-design approaches and governance frameworks that address risks across the AI lifecycle.

Efficacy and safety of mitapivat in adults with transfusion-dependent &#x3b1;-thalassaemia or &#x3b2;-thalassaemia (ENERGIZE-T): a double-blind, randomised, multicentre, placebo-controlled, phase 3 trial.

BACKGROUND: The absence of disease-modifying therapies for patients with &#x3b1;-thalassaemia and oral disease-modifying therapies for patients with &#x3b2;-thalassaemia has been a substantial unmet need in these patients. We assessed the efficacy and safety of mitapivat, an oral allosteric activator of pyruvate kinase, in adults with transfusion-dependent thalassaemia. METHODS: ENERGIZE-T is a global, double-blind, randomised, placebo-controlled, phase 3 trial, conducted across 19 countries in North America, Europe, Asia-Pacific, South America, and the Middle East. Patients aged 18 years or older with transfusion-dependent &#x3b1;-thalassaemia or &#x3b2;-thalassaemia were randomly allocated (2:1) with a central interactive response technology system, stratified by geographical region and thalassaemia genotype, to receive 100 mg mitapivat or placebo orally twice a day for 48 weeks. The primary endpoint was transfusion reduction response (TRR), defined as a reduction of at least 50% in transfused red blood cell units with a reduction of at least two units in any consecutive 12-week period until week 48 compared with baseline. Efficacy was analysed in the full analysis set, comprising all randomly allocated patients. Type, severity, and relationship of adverse events and serious adverse events were assessed in patients who received at least one dose of study treatment. This study is registered with ClinicalTrials.gov (NCT04770779) and is active but not recruiting. FINDINGS: Between Nov 30, 2021 and May 2, 2023, 305 patients were screened, of whom 258 were randomly allocated (median age 33&#xb7;5 years [IQR 27&#xb7;0-44&#xb7;0]; 136 [53%] female and 122 [47%] male participants). Of 258 patients allocated, 238 (92%) completed the double-blind treatment period. All patients were required to have a safety follow-up approximately 4 weeks after the final dose of study drug, regardless of completion of the double-blind period or continuation into the open-label extension period. In the full analysis set, TRRs occurred in 52 (30%) of 171 patients in the mitapivat group and 11 (13%) of 87 in the placebo group (adjusted difference 18 percentage points [95% CI 8-27]; two-sided p=0&#xb7;0003). The safety analysis set comprised 172 patients in the mitapivat group (including one patient allocated to the placebo group who received one dose of mitapivat in error) and 85 in the placebo group. Adverse events were reported in 155 (90%) patients treated with mitapivat and 71 (84%) treated with placebo; the most common events with mitapivat were headache, upper respiratory tract infection, initial insomnia, diarrhoea, and fatigue. Serious adverse events were reported in 19 (11%) patients treated with mitapivat and 13 (15%) treated with placebo. Ten (6%) patients who received mitapivat and one (1%) who received placebo discontinued study treatment due to adverse events. No deaths were reported. INTERPRETATION: Mitapivat significantly reduced the transfusion burden and was generally well tolerated, showing a favourable benefit-risk profile. These findings support mitapivat as the first oral disease-modifying therapy for adults with transfusion-dependent &#x3b1;-thalassaemia or &#x3b2;-thalassaemia, providing a new treatment option to reduce transfusion burden in this patient population. Emergence of a Novel, Phenotypically Difficult-to-Detect Vancomycin-Resistant Enterococcus faecium Clone (ST117/CT7799).

A significant increase of vancomycin-resistant Enterococcus faecium (VREfm) infections was observed in South-Eastern Austria since 2024. The prolonged outbreak is caused by a novel vanB-VREfm clone (ST117/CT7799, "VREfmstyr"). This study characterizes the atypical difficult-to-detect resistance phenotype and assesses the genomic relatedness of the isolates. Patient and outbreak characteristics were investigated including whole genome sequencing of the isolates. Sensitivity of broth microdilution (BMD), gradient tests (GT), disk diffusion (DD), and automated susceptibility testing (VITEK2) was compared. The performance of commercial screening media was evaluated. From sporadic detections in early 2024 case numbers began to rise during the year. In 30/31 (97%) of all cases, intra-hospital transmission was considered likely and an association with invasive procedures was identified in most cases. Core genome multilocus sequence typing revealed only six allelic differences between VREfmstyr isolates collected in a 12-month period, all belonging to the E. faecium ST117/CT7799 lineage. BMD detected vancomycin resistance (MIC&#x2009;>&#x2009;4&#x2009;mg/L) in no more than 16/31 (52%) of isolates after 24&#x2009;h incubation, while GT and DD misclassified all isolates. Only prolonged incubation improved the performance of these assays. VITEK2 analysis, however, correctly classified all 31 isolates. Of four commercially available VRE-screening agars, only one was capable of detecting VREfmstyr after 24&#x2009;h incubation. The emergence and clonal dissemination of VREfm ST117/CT7799 reveals a serious diagnostic gap as commonly used diagnostic algorithms fail to reliably detect this resistance phenotype. Our findings should help to further evaluate the true geographical distribution and clinical significance of this novel VREfm clone.

Stigma, discrimination-related events, and determinants among adult people living with systemic lupus erythematosus (SLE): Systematic review and indicator-level meta-analysis.

BackgroundSystemic lupus erythematosus (SLE) is a complex autoimmune disease with 0.4&#xa0;million new cases diagnosed annually. With its wide variety of visible and invisible manifestations, people living with SLE report being exposed to stigmatization, which impacts their personal and professional lives. However, the current literature is unclear on whether healthcare management teams assess this concern during follow-up. This study aims to synthesize existing evidence on the prevalence and determinants of stigma among people living with SLE.MethodsThis systematic review and meta-analysis gathered evidence from observational studies identified from three databases on 16 July 2025. Dual independent screening, data extraction, and risk-of-bias assessment (using the Newcastle-Ottawa Scale) were performed. Results were synthesized using descriptive statistics, narrative synthesis, and indicator-level meta-analyses.ResultsWithin the past two decades, 11 studies comprising 2254 people living with SLE reported and measured stigma- and discrimination-related events using various scales. Stigma was found to be prevalent across its three constructs: interpersonal, perceived, and intrapersonal stigma. This review demonstrated that people living with SLE reported a moderate overall burden of stigma (34.71 [95% CI 26.15, 43.27]), with average stigma scores indicating psychological impact. Additionally, nearly one in two persons (46% [95% CI 28-66%]) experienced at least one form of stigma or discrimination, most commonly social isolation and unfair treatment. Mental health associations were correlated with higher stigma burden.ConclusionThis review demonstrates that stigma and discrimination are not just social challenges but also critical determinants of health. With cautious interpretation, pooled evidence reveals a consistent high prevalence of stigma and discrimination, which act as "toxic" stressors, creating a vicious cycle with psychological stress and psychiatric manifestations and disease activity. There is an urgent clinical need to move beyond a mere biological approach to disease assessment and management and to begin screening for the "invisible" burden of invalidation and discrimination.

Substance use and co-occurring mental health conditions among adolescents and young adults in North America: a systematic review.

BACKGROUND: Substance use and co-occurring mental health conditions are common among adolescents and young adults and represent an important clinical and public health concern in North America. Trauma exposure, psychiatric symptoms, and social adversity frequently co-occur with substance-related problems in this population. This systematic review aimed to synthesize evidence on prevalence patterns, associated clinical and psychosocial factors, and care-related implications described in the literature on adolescents and young adults with substance use and co-occurring mental health conditions. METHODS: This systematic review followed PRISMA guidelines and was preregistered in PROSPERO (CRD42024581685). A systematic search was conducted in MEDLINE (Ovid), Embase, PsycINFO, and Google Scholar. Eligible studies examined adolescents and young adults (&#x2264;&#x2009;25 years) in North America. A combination of subject headings, keywords, and synonyms for the concepts "adolescents," "young adults," "substance use disorders," and "co-occurring mental health conditions" was used. Of 1,882 records identified, 29 studies met the inclusion criteria. Given the heterogeneity of the literature, findings were synthesized narratively. RESULTS: The included studies showed heterogeneity in population, setting, denominator, and ascertainment method. Across the literature, depressive, anxiety-related, trauma-related, and externalizing mental health presentations were frequently reported alongside substance-related problems in adolescents and young adults. Trauma exposure, adverse childhood experiences, and broader social adversity were also commonly reported in association with substance-related problems across studies. Care-related implications were more limited and were largely derived as future directions mentioned across studies rather than direct evaluations of youth-specific service models. CONCLUSION: Co-occurring mental health and substance-related problems were frequently reported among adolescents and young adults in high-risk and service-engaged populations in North America. Trauma and social adversity were prominent across the reviewed literature, while direct evidence for evaluated, integrated, youth-specific care models remains limited. These findings support the relevance of developmentally appropriate, integrated, and trauma-informed approaches to care and highlight the need for further research directly evaluating improved service delivery models for this population. Global prevalence of metabolic syndrome in adults with obstructive sleep apnea: a systematic review and meta-analysis.

STUDY OBJECTIVES: Metabolic syndrome (MetS) is considered to exhibit increased prevalence among adults with obstructive sleep apnea (OSA), but the reported prevalence estimates among such patients vary. Thus, this systematic review and meta-analysis aimed to investigate the global prevalence of MetS in adults with confirmed OSA. MATERIALS AND METHODS: Ovid Medline, Embase, CINAHL, and the Cochrane Library databases were searched for all primary studies published in English that used standard polysomnography for OSA diagnosis and reported MetS estimates. At least two reviewers independently screened for eligible studies, extracted data, and graded the risk of bias using the Risk of Bias Assessment Tool for Non-randomised Studies. Three-level random-effects model was applied for the meta-analysis, reporting pooled prevalence estimate with 95% confidence intervals (CIs). Pre-specified subgroup analyses and meta-regression were also performed. Heterogeneity was quantified using I2 and chi-square statistics. RESULTS: A total of 102 studies were eligible for inclusion (34&#x2009;013 adults with OSA from 28 countries). The combined MetS prevalence was 55.4% (95% CI: 51.0%, 59.8%). Considerable heterogeneity was noted among the included studies (I2&#x2009;=&#x2009;97.8%), whilst the risk of bias ranged from low to high. Subgroup analysis examining the effects of geographic region, study design, MetS definition, and apnea-hypopnea index threshold showed a significant variation in prevalence estimates across most subgroups (p&#x2009;<&#x2009;0.0001). Meta-regression analysis indicated a positive association between mean body mass index (&#x3b2;&#x2009;=&#x2009;0.0772, t&#x2009;=&#x2009;4.56, p&#x2009;<&#x2009;0.0001) and MetS prevalence. CONCLUSIONS: MetS has a high prevalence among adults with polysomnography-confirmed OSA, underscoring the need for prompt MetS screening in these patients. Future longitudinal and genetic/mechanistic studies should investigate the factors accounting for this association. PROSPERO REGISTRATION NUMBER: CRD420251073055.

The global prevalence of horizontal strabismus: A systematic review and meta-analysis with a focus on ethnic variation.

The prevalence of the 2 types of horizontal strabismus, esotropia and exotropia, varies considerably between studies. This variability has been attributed to factors such as geography/environment, research methodology, age of study subjects, and/or ethnicity. Comprehensive estimates of regional and global prevalences of esotropia and exotropia are lacking, making it difficult to recognize true patterns, trends, and etiologies. We compile prevalences and ratios of esotropia to exotropia from 315 population-based studies and 374 clinic-based studies. We analyze data to assess effects of ethnicity, geography, age, and we identify generational changes of horizontal strabismus. Major ethnicities differ in patterns and ratios of esotropia and exotropia prevalence, not only in Caucasians and East Asians, but also Latinos/Hispanics, South Asians, Africans, and Native Americans. Compared to population-based studies, clinic-based studies underestimate exotropia frequency. By weighing prevalences according to the population size of ethnicities, we estimate the worldwide prevalence of horizontal strabismus in the current generation at 1.81% (138.5 million people), comprising 60.0 million people with esotropia (0.67%) and 87.5 million with exotropia (1.14%). In the previous generation, the worldwide prevalence of horizontal strabismus was 1.64% (86.5 million people), comprising 50.5 million with esotropia (0.96%) and 36.0 million with exotropia (0.68%). Esotropia and exotropia prevalences differ between generations within the same ethnicity, indicating that extrinsic factors can modify the underlying intrinsic (genetic) disposition.
